Changelog
Other
- ---------------------------------------------------------------------
- ---------------------------------------------------------------------
Added
- Migrate SmartCrawl Metabox UI to Gutenberg Sidebar.
- Add canonical consolidation for non-translatable WPML posts.
- Add option to disable structured data (JSON-LD) for SmartCrawl breadcrumbs.
- Refine content analysis for keyphrase detection and keyphrase density accuracy.
- Improve stop word detection in focus keyphrases and recommendations.
- Expand breadcrumbs support for WooCommerce and custom post types.
- Add support for dynamic tags from SmartCrawl to the GenerateBlocks plugin.
Fixed
- PHP 8.5 compatibility issues.
- OpenGraph and X (Twitter) cards cannot be deactivated.
- Post::get_focus_keywords() returns a string instead of an array after set_focus_keywords().
- Taxonomy Archives remain enabled after disabling via SmartCrawl Pro > Schema > Advanced.
- Backslash (\) is not detected in content analysis.
- Homepage OpenGraph settings are enabled by default.
- UI issues in the breadcrumbs section.
- Query errors when entering invalid Moz account credentials.
- Enabling the link logo in White Label hides footer links and social icons.
- Incorrect breadcrumbs output when "Posts per page" is set.
- Fatal error when saving the Breadcrumbs module in Advanced Tools.
- Gutenberg link popup is not displaying properly.
- Critical error on certain URLs with invalid product categories, causing null term issues in SEO meta rendering.
